Transaction 88dcea5529abf0f64547c02df10b909e366c46100a0bf72752aa21478307917e

1 Input
2 Outputs
  • 88dcea5529abf0f64547c02df10b909e366c46100a0bf72752aa21478307917e:0
  • value  571073
    address  14MGzDJ51fPxf9avm3DgTwJBzAvaCGpyAq
  • 88dcea5529abf0f64547c02df10b909e366c46100a0bf72752aa21478307917e:1
  • value  27496190
    address  3Fprmbk3GhRyBrhbnmc7k6F2SBf7S12cso